The Cleveland Cavaliers' NBA game against Houston has been brought forward to avoid a clash with the World Series.

Cleveland's match against the Rockets at Quicken Loans Arena will now begin an hour earlier at 6pm (local time).

The champion Cavaliers requested the change to avoid an extended overlap with game six of the World Series, which starts at 8:08 pm (local time) at neighboring Progressive Field.

The Cleveland Indians lead the Chicago Cubs 3-2 and can win their first World Series since 1948.

In June, the Cavaliers defeated Golden State in game seven of the NBA Finals to end the city's championship drought after 52 years.

Cavaliers owner Dan Gilbert was granted a similar request when the team's October 25 opener was to begin at the same time as the World Series opener.

The Indians and Cavaliers have shared a downtown sports complex since 1994.
